Sentencing Adjourned to Jan. 29 After Liverpool Newsagent Worker Is Convicted of Sexual Assault

The judge refused to stay the case for a pending appeal.

Overview

  • The court heard Yaaqob Saleh groped a woman who entered Liverpool One Newsagents to charge her phone, and she later described anxiety, nightmares and a loss of independence.
  • Saleh, 20, was found guilty of sexual assault after a trial at Liverpool Magistrates' Court.
  • Sentencing was adjourned to January 29 to allow a change of legal representation, and he was released on bail.
  • The defence said an appeal is pending and sought a stay, which the judge refused after stating the court can proceed to sentence despite an appeal.
  • Prosecutors requested a restraining order to prevent contact, and the defence argued CCTV and the woman’s intoxication undermine her account while citing his lack of prior convictions and a report suggesting non-custodial options.
